What Does a Saturn Ring Tattoo Mean?
A Saturn ring tattoo commonly symbolizes time, discipline, wisdom, perseverance, responsibility, and personal growth. Recognized by its spectacular rings, Saturn is one of the most visually distinctive planets in our solar system. Its powerful appearance makes it a popular subject for celestial tattoos, while its traditional symbolism gives the design a deeper personal meaning.
For many people, Saturn represents the lessons gained through patience and difficult experiences. A tattoo of the ringed planet can serve as a reminder that meaningful achievements take time and that challenges can help build maturity, confidence, and lasting strength.
Time, Patience and Life’s Journey
Saturn has long been associated with time, structure, and natural cycles. A Saturn tattoo may represent respect for life’s timing or acceptance that personal progress does not always happen quickly. It can remind the wearer to remain patient while working toward an important goal.
This meaning may appeal to someone rebuilding their life, developing a career, recovering from a difficult period, or learning to stop comparing their journey with other people’s timelines. Quotes such as “Great things take time” and “My timing is my own” complement this interpretation beautifully.
Discipline and Responsibility
In astrology, Saturn is traditionally associated with discipline, boundaries, responsibility, and important life lessons. A Saturn ring tattoo can therefore represent someone’s commitment to becoming more focused, accountable, and dependable.
The design may mark a moment when a person decided to take control of their choices, establish healthier boundaries, or build a more stable future. It can symbolize the understanding that freedom and success often require consistency, preparation, and self-discipline.
Wisdom Through Challenges
Saturn symbolism is not only about restriction or hard work. It also represents the wisdom developed by overcoming obstacles. Difficult experiences can reveal personal strengths, clarify priorities, and teach lessons that comfort alone cannot provide.
A Saturn tattoo may celebrate the wearer’s ability to endure hardship without abandoning their goals. Broken rings reconnecting around the planet, emerging stars, or light appearing behind Saturn can visually express recovery, perseverance, and transformation.
Popular Saturn Ring Tattoo Ideas
A minimalist Saturn tattoo uses a clean planetary outline and simple rings. This understated design works well on the wrist, ankle, behind the arm, or near the collarbone. Fine-line versions can include small stars, orbital paths, constellations, or delicate dotwork without becoming visually heavy.
A realistic Saturn tattoo emphasizes the planet’s atmospheric bands, shadows, and layered rings. Larger placements such as the thigh, calf, upper arm, shoulder blade, or back provide enough space for detailed shading. A galaxy background can add depth and create a dramatic cosmic scene.
Geometric Saturn designs may place the planet inside a diamond, circle, triangle, or series of intersecting orbital lines. These shapes can reinforce themes of balance, structure, order, and stability. Watercolor accents in blue, violet, gold, or pink can introduce color while maintaining a soft celestial appearance.
Symbols to Add to a Saturn Tattoo
Moons and stars can represent guidance, dreams, intuition, and the passage of time. Adding a clock or hourglass strengthens the connection to patience and mortality. Mountains can symbolize difficult goals, while botanical elements may represent growth occurring alongside discipline.
Saturn can also be combined with a birth constellation, zodiac symbol, astronaut, spaceship, or complete solar system. Couples, close friends, or family members may choose matching planetary tattoos to represent lasting connection despite physical distance.
Best Placements for a Saturn Ring Tattoo
The round planet and wide rings adapt to many body areas. The forearm offers visibility and space for a vertical composition with stars or orbit lines. The shoulder naturally complements Saturn’s circular shape, while the calf and thigh accommodate detailed designs with larger rings.
Small minimalist versions work well on the wrist, ankle, or behind the upper arm. The shoulder blade, chest, and back provide room for complex celestial scenes. Before selecting a placement, consider the tattoo’s level of detail, future visibility, and how Saturn’s rings will follow the body’s natural contours.
